Moms in Social
27.9m on Facebook
9.3m on Blogger
5.4m on Twitter
4.1m on Wordpress
3.1m on Tumblr
Top 5 Social Networks and Blogs among Moms*
*As of March of 2012
Source: Nielsen
Moms in Social
61% more likely to visit Pinterest then avg American
38% more likely to follow a brand online
27% more likely to visit Blogger than the avg American
Moms in Social
3 out of 4 American Moms visited Facebook during March 2012
50% of all moms actively participating in social media access platform via mobile devices.
In comparison of females overall, and 37% of the overall population.
1 in 3 moms are bloggers
52% of bloggers are parents with kids under 18 years old in their household
